Once you have received the verification code, you will be able to choose a new password for your account. Jan 07, 2017 today we will learn how to download and upload files using a vba ftp script. The protected file is password protected to get into it, something set up in tools when saving the file to our network drive so not sure if there is a better way to protect entry so this can still work, but i need to make sure no one can get into the master file when these are reading from, only the one person with a password. If you forgot your password, you can reset your password. If two kinds of users external and internal connect with different authentication mechanisms, they most probably use different urls two. I found the above when looking for downloading from ftp with username and address in.
It supports an extensive array of applications including microsoft office excel, word, powerpoint, access, publisher, outlook, frontpage, ms project and most other microsoft products. Jul 18, 2014 macro to update links from file with password protection i am completely new to macros but due to some great advice in another post on the forum i am trying to get a macro to update links i have in a workbook that is linked to another excel file sat on a network drive but it has a password protection. With html 5 you can use a tag with the download attribute. Suppose you have a list of links to documents, pictures, applications or any other file on your computer. Download file from url and saveas overwrite if exists. I have the code to click on the file, but i cant figure out how to select open or save in the dialog box. Vba download files download files in excel using vba. The problem is that in order to download the file you have to be logged in to the website. Sub sendintemail1 dim outapp dim outmail as outlook. Excel and vba can help you avoid all this manual procedure. This example shows how to download a pdf from a url to your computer.
Use developer tool in a browser to find what requests are sent to the server get or post with what parameters and to what url. Can vba open a password protected zip folder solutions. Macro to download a site with login and password youtube. The username is dailydose and the password is password. Is there a way to capture the url that appears after successful login. Its easy to copy and paste a macro like this, but its harder make one on your own. Urldownloadtofile and password protected site excel general. To download a file, supplying a user name and password use the downloadfile method to download the file, specifying the target file s location as a string or uri and specifying the location at which to store the file, the user name, and the password. Below you will find a sample workbook, which takes as input the urls of the files you want to download. So i wrote a function that takes file url, it gets rid of the false extension, based on the file url sets proper file path and passes those to arguments to the urldownloadtofile function. Mar 21, 2012 this means i have to set the macro up to open the webpage and then automatically enter the user id and password.
If the download was successful, errortext is set to an empty string. I found a lot of examples using internet explorer controlled with vba for this. Ms office files encrypted with a password are also supported, because vba. I found the above when looking for downloading from ftp with username and address in url. I need to download a csv file from a website using vba in excel. Hi, im quite new to vba and have been working on automating ie. I want to be able to copy the spreadsheet from this folder to another location. Lets imagine a real world scenario that happens all the time in the corporate world. The button calls a web application and it comes up but im getting multiple ie if they push the button again. May 17, 2019 make powerful macros with our free vba developer kit. Writeline file successfully downloaded from sharepoint. Learn excel video 598 vba web scraping how to login on website duration.
Zip result zippath this zips path a file or a folder as if you, in windows explorer, rightclick the file folder and select send to zip compressed folder. Sometimes our vb applications needs to interact with websites. I want to enter info for all 3 fields and hit enter to login. Its very useful when you have a large number of pdfs you need to download from the internet. I am trying to login to a site and download a file using an.
Vba download upload file using vba ftp analyst cave. Pentium ii 400 mhz, 64 mb ram, minimum 10 mb space. The errortext parameter is a string that will be populated with the reason the download failed. Get data from website that requires a login daily dose of excel. The internet control is used to browse the webpage and the html objects are used to identify the username and password textboxes and submit the text using the control button.
This is probably the most common way to download files, but were not going to do it this way. Jan 29, 2015 vba code to upload download files to from sharepoint library sharepoint vba code to download files from sharepoint vba code to download list of files and folders from sharepoint vba code to upload download files to from sharepoint library. A good tip is to save the password in a separate text file on your local drive to which no one else has access. You can open a sharepoint file directly using vba without having to save it to a temp folder. Csv file name changes which is complicating things. I can get code that will do the job, but the user is still prompted for a.
Vba code to transfer bulk record from excel to sql. View its source code to find out the labels used for the username and password. Macro for outlook to open a website, download, extract and. Use developer tool in a browser to find what requests are sent to the server get or. Nov 04, 2017 this will prevent the file from being recognized by windows explorer as a zip folder. How to open a single instant of ie url for web app called from a cmd button using vba code.
Ive figured out how to launch explorer and start the download, but then a dialogue box appears asking whether to save the file and. The server also needed to authenticate me since it was data from a survey service. In some cases you will need to download large files not texthtml and will want to be able to control the process of downloading the data e. To open an excel file from sharepoint folder using vba. Excel vba introduction part 49 downloading files from websites. Macro to update links from file with password protection i am completely new to macros but due to some great advice in another post on the forum i am trying to get a macro to update links i have in a workbook that is linked to another excel file sat. Now let us use the above vba ftp download procedure to download a file from our ftp server. If the file is generated by a button ex download, it is possible to be automatically download using vba. How do i download a file using vba without internet explorer. Vba code to uploaddownload file from sharepoint using credential. Note that i have my clients onedrive username and password. Remove vba password is a simple, yet powerful tool that can instantly remove any vba passwords and can unlock locked vba projects in almost any type of file.
It is possible to pass the username and password on the url like this. Hi, i have my excel file stored in the sharepoint and would like to have an vba to access that excel file. Excel vba code to download file from web tech support guy. Enter johndoe in the user text box and jd2010 in the password text box then click on the ok command. However, it was mostly slow solutions and most were also convoluted. Enter date in excel without the slash type only the number excel vba is fun. Download a file from a url access tutorials, tips, examples. Downloading a file through a url is a typical example. If the user chooses yes, the existing file is sent to the windows recycle bin. Macro that downloads pdf file to designated folder from url. Hey am trying to achieve the following use case i got a authorization url, actual url, user name password and have to use 64 encode on the actual url to get a valid cookie to extract the data i need. Apr 12, 2019 but if the vba just opens the web page as a file and reads the information in it into cells in a spreadsheet a very common example, excel wont do that without some additional programming. Vba code to uploaddownload files tofrom sharepoint.
Vba to click on the button to download file instead of manipulating ie. I examined the post request after logging in manually and pasted it after formdata. Urldownloadtofile and password protected site excel. Macro to update links from file with password protection. The function returns true if the download was successful, or false if the download.
You can download both the original code and a revised, working. Need help using vba to login and then download files from a website. But if the vba just opens the web page as a file and reads the information in it into cells in a spreadsheet a very common example, excel wont do that without some additional programming. You can now find the file in respective folder as specified in the sheet folder settings. Urldownloadtofile on password protected site ask for.
If the showui parameter is set to true, a dialog box is displayed showing the progress of the download and allowing users to cancel the operation. Im trying to create a code for excel to open a website and download open a. As our code does not need ie to start, i could not add login password here. How to create a download manager with excel vba data.
I then want the macro to extract that file if it is in. Then, by just selecting the download folder and pressing the download files button, every file is being downloaded in the chosen folder. Net you can provide a button that creates a response with a contentdisposition. By default, existing files having the same name are not. The downloadfile method can be used to download a remote file and store it to a specific location. Mailitem dim ivmmail, intattach as string sheetsmacro run. This url has only 3 input fields and two buttons and nothing else. Download file from full url with vba microsoft access vba forums on bytes. There is a web page, i have to login with user and password, then i have to click download button in order to view and download the excel file. Otherwise the image would be displayed by the browser. Vba help to save a download file to a specific location. For large andor many files, the wellknown progress bar box will be displayed.
I see some posts suggesting curl or wgeti see that tank suggested using javascript. I want to download a file and save the file in a given path and if the file already exist, it has to overwrite it. Is there a way to fully automate the copy using vba. If url is called a second time or button, is pushed a second time. I cant seem to get past the login screen as the pdf that is downloaded only contains the code for the login page if i open it in notepad. Vba code to uploaddownload files tofrom sharepoint library. Im trying to create a code for excel to open a website and downloadopen a. The servers gracious offer to shake hands and set up secure ssl communication just gets ignored by excel. A place for questions and discussion on visual basic for applications vba and its associated. Part of my task involves using explorer to download a file from a given url and save it to disk. Urldownloadtofile on password protected site posted in ask for help. In this tutorial, i want to show you an easy way to bring a users unique username and password into a vba macro without exposing this sensitive information within the vba project or the excel spreadsheet file itself. Vba password recovery software has lot of unique features that help in recovering lost vba password and unlock excel vba password from vba documents. I use this code to open email templates with vba that are stored on sharepoint, but you can modify it to open other files types as needed.
Zip and unzip files and folders with vba the windows explorer. How to login into website automatically using vba youtube. The file is owned by my client and updated on a daily basis, i would like to open the file in vba using the url, is it possible. Sep, 2017 how to open a single instant of ie url for web app called from a cmd button using vba code. Here below is a code which you can use to download a file through a url. This means that the code shown will no longer work for the website used. Let us start with learning how to download files from ftp using vba ftp. Read text file from a url ozgrid free excelvba help forum. Our excel unlock vba password tool is 100% capable to unlock excel 2003 unlock excel 2007 unlock excel 2010 and. Download url,localfilepath if success 1 then outfile. Download file from web using vba mrexcel message board.
To help you make macros like this, we built a free vba developer kit full of prebuilt macros so you can master file io, arrays, strings and more grab a copy below. Ive been reading through the several posts regarding this and am still unclear on what the obstacle is. In this tutorial, we will learn how to use vba to programmatically download files based on urls. Ftp is a great way to keep your excel files connected to your file servers, back up your files and worksheets automatically or simply download upload document without any additional manual hassle.
1565 149 766 1525 1436 91 91 1362 146 101 1331 173 1662 282 57 926 353 143 406 110 1195 967 1463 744 758 1101 139 86 313 860 1508 436 1592 1046 707 1446 626 1005 1257 393 34 1492 201 1170 1266